Pineapple Crumb bars

Pineapple Crumb Bars combine a coconut-infused crumbly crust and topping with a sweet pineapple filling. The crust and topping mix flour, shredded coconut, sugars, leavening agents, and salt with butter to create a rich, crumbly texture. The filling uses crushed pineapple with sugar, cinnamon, vanilla, and cornstarch, giving a thick, fruity layer. Baked together, the bars form a golden crust with a moist, tender pineapple center, ideal for dessert or snacking.

Description

Pineapple Crumb Bars start with a crust and crumb mixture blending flour, unsweetened shredded coconut, granulated and brown sugars, baking soda, baking powder, and salt. Melted butter binds the mixture into coarse crumbs. One cup is set aside for the crumb topping, while the remainder is pressed into an 8-inch square pan to form a firm base. The filling consists of canned crushed pineapple combined with sugars, cinnamon, vanilla or coconut extract, and cornstarch to create a sweet, thickened fruit layer. This filling spreads evenly over the crust before sprinkling with reserved crumb topping. Baking at 375°F until golden and slightly browned on top yields bars with a tender, moist center and crunchy coconut crust and topping. Cooling and refrigeration after baking help the bars set fully before cutting. These bars offer a tropical twist with the coconut and pineapple pairing and balance sweetness with mild spice from cinnamon. They are convenient for make-ahead desserts or casual snacking, providing a moist and textured bite in every piece.

Ingredients

Servings

Crust and crumb topping:

  • 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 1/2 cup coconut unsweetened, shredded
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/4 cup brown sugar light or dark
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up butter melted and cooled

Filling:

  • 1 can pineapple in 100% juice, 20 oz., crushed
  • 2 tablespoons sugar granulated white
  • 2 tablespoons brown sugar light or dark
  • 1/4 teaspoon cinnamon
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ract or coconut extract
  • 2 tablespoons cornstarch

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F.
  2. Line a square 8"8 baking pan with parchment paper. Set aside.

Crust and crumb topping:

  1. In a medium mixing bowl, combine flour, coconut, both sugars,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
  2. After that, add cooled butter and stir the mixture with a fork, until it resembles coarse crumbs.
  3. Reserve one cup of the mixture for the topping, and press the rest onto the bottom of the prepared pan.

Filling:

  1. In a medium mixing bowl, combine crushed pineapple, both sugars, cinnamon, vanilla, and cornstarch.
  2. Pour the mixture on top of the crust and spread evenly.

Topping:

  1. Sprinkle the reserved crumb mixture evenly on top of the filling.

Bake:

  1. Bake on the middle rack of the oven for 25 minutes or until the topping is golden, with a few golden brown spots.

Serve:

  1. Cool bars completely on a wire rack. After that, refrigerate for a few hours.
  2. Next, gently lift out the bars from the pan and set them on the cutting board.
  3. Cut into 9 squares and serve.
